Перейти к содержанию
    

Как работать с модулем на CP2102?

Коллеги, кто имел дело с этой микросхемой, подскажите, пожалуйста!

 

Имеется модуль USB-UART с 6-ю штыревыми контактами на стороне UART.

С сайта фирмы Silabs скачан пакет с драйверами.

При подключении модуля Windows XP нашла драйверы, в диспетчере устройств появился порт COM4, код экземпляра устройства распознаётся.

Однако при попытках посылать байты в этот порт программой HyperTerminal ничего не происходит: индикатор "TXD" не загорается, на всех выводах UART постоянный высокий уровень.

Странно ещё то, что устройство не появилось в списке на безопасное отключение.

Чего же ему нехватает?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

попробуйте перемкнуть rx и tx и посмотреть ответ в HyperTerminal для начала

 

как правило с ними проблем нет

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В настройках соединения попробуйте отключить управление модемными сигналами

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Но на линии TX нет сигналов...

еще раз: замыкаете RX на TX, в настройках терминалки выключаете Flow control - при начале обмена должны отображаться символы. если этого не происходит - адаптер в помойку или менять по гарантии

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Если микросхема исправна и в настройках терминала выбран правильный порт, то всё должно работать. Никаких ухищрений тут нет. :laughing:

Если не работает, то меняйте последовательно программу-терминал, компьютер, модуль USB-UART.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В настройках соединения попробуйте отключить управление модемными сигналами

В свойствах порта управление потоком стоит на "НЕТ". Вы это имеете в виду?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

1. Конверторы USB/UART не появляются в списке на безопасное отключение, это так и должно быть.

2. Таки да, эти китайские модули на CP2102 с шестью штырьками не имеют связи RTS-CTS и эти выводы никуда не подключены, поэтому необходимо отключать управление потоком

3. Индикаторный светодиод "DATA" (подключенный к TXD) (зажигается очень кратковременно, поэтому, если проверка с терминала, то надо поставить низкую (порядка 1200) скорость, тогда вспышки отчетливо видны.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В свойствах порта управление потоком стоит на "НЕТ". Вы это имеете в виду?

Да, это.

Изменено пользователем Old_horse

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...